The WNBA brings a special edition showcase Saturday night with the game in Phoenix, AZ between Team USA, and team WNBA. This will be the 2nd matchup between two such teams and the first since 2021 when Team USA struggled as they lost their only game of the 2021 summer against team WNBA. USA shot the ball extremely well making 47.3% of their shots but made just 7 of 20 triples and turn the ball over 15 times in the loss period Team USA was also out rebounded and allowed more paint points back in 2021. Cheryl Reeve is again at the helm for Team USA having been the head coach of the national team since 2021. Team USA is flanked by a star-studded roster including four players from the reigning two time defending WNBA champion Las Vegas Aces. A’ja Wilson will be one of the leaders for Team USA this summer as she currently leads the league averaging 27.2 points per game and is second overall averaging 11.9 rebounds. Diana Taurasi will also be leaned on in a huge way for Team USA this summer as she makes her 6th Olympic appearance chasing her 6th gold medal.

Team WNBA will come into Saturday again with a chip on their shoulder as they look to repeat their success from 2021. The last time these two played  Team WNBA did the work pouring in 93 points on 46. 4% shooting and knocked down 11 triples in the game. Team WNBA had an especially successful second half pouring in 49 total points including 27 in the fourth quarter to break a tie game resulting in the win.

Arike Ogunbowale will again lead team WNBA Saturday night as she is one of the biggest snubs after not making the Team USA roster. Ogunbowale led team WNBA back in 2021 pouring in a game high 26 points on 18 shots. Napheesa Collier will join Ogunbowale as an offensive leader for team WNBA as she currently sits 4th in the league averaging 20 points per game and 3rd in the league averaging 10.2 points per game. Both star rookies Caitlin Clark and Angel Reese we'll also suit up for team WNBA as they await their shot at the national team roster.
